Selecting Pictures and Number of Copies for Printing You can select all or single pictures for printing and specify the number of copies for printing. With the memory card in the camera, you can select one or more pictures for printing and specify the number of copies for each print. This information is stored on the card with each selected image so you can print the pictures with your own DPOF compatible printer or deliver the card to a print service which can provide DPOF printing. You can select up to 998 images on the same card for printing, and you can specify 1~10 copies for each selected picture. Memory card with pictures to be selected for printing 2 OFF ON 3 5 4 1 Insert the memory card that contains the pictures that you want to select for printing. (© 30) 2 Check the control panel display and make sure that the mark for the source card, SmartMedia or CompactFlash , is displayed. If the mark is not displayed, press and hold down the SM/CF memory card button, and then turn the main dial or sub dial until it is displayed. 3 Set the mode dial to print reserve . The last picture taken is displayed in the monitor. 4 Display the picture that you want to select for printing. With several pictures displayed together in the index display, on the arrow pad press to highlight the image that you want to select for printing. (© 49) 5 Press the button.
